Why do white sugar table sugar melt and turned black when heated?
When simple sugars such as sucrose (or table sugar) are heated, they melt and break down into glucose and fructose, two other forms of sugar. The increases in temperature causes the sugar to darken in colour.
Can sugar catch fire?
Granulated table sugar won’t explode by itself, but it can ignite at high temperatures, depending on the humidity and how quickly it’s heated up. Extreme heat forces sucrose to decompose and form a volatile chemical called hydroxymethylfurfural, which easily ignites and sets the rest of the sugar on fire.

What are the two most important changes in carbohydrates caused by heat?
Caramelization and Gelatinization are the two most important changes in carbohydrates caused by heat. Caramelization: the browning of sugars. Gelatinization: occurs when starches absorb water and swell.
Does sugar decompose when heated?
Sugar crystals do not melt, but instead decompose in a heat sensitive reaction termed ‘apparent melting’, according to new research.

Is the process of heating sugar a chemical reaction?
Heating sugar results in caramelization and is a chemical reaction. A chemical reaction is the process in which one substance is altered and forms a new substance with differing properties.
What happens to sugar when you heat sucrose?
Basically, when we heat sucrose gently, this produces a phenomenon known as “ apparent melting ”. In other words, sugar crystals do not actually melt but produce a proper reaction called “ inversion ”.
